Preventing failed salary transfers means using bank account verification, accurate name matching, and clean data processes so that payroll credits reach the correct employee accounts on time without rejections, reversals, or manual rework.
In 2026, failed salary payments remain one of the most costly and employee-visible payroll problems for Indian companies. Incorrect account numbers, outdated IFSC codes, closed accounts, and name mismatches routinely cause NEFT, IMPS, or bulk payout failures. This guide explains why these errors happen, what they cost, and how verification and name-matching controls stop most of them before money leaves the company account.
Most failed salary credits are not caused by broken payment rails. They are caused by bad data. Studies of payout networks show that roughly 77% of payment returns trace back to incorrect or closed account numbers and name mismatches—failures that verification can catch in advance. Each failed payment typically costs $15–$50 (or more in India when including staff time, bank charges, and re-processing). Broader payroll-error research has put the average fully loaded cost of an error near $291 when direct and indirect labour are included.
Beyond the rupee cost, failed transfers damage trust. Employees who do not receive salary on the expected date face personal cash-flow stress, while payroll and finance teams spend hours chasing UTRs, raising tickets with banks, and reissuing payments. Under RBI frameworks, failed transactions that are not auto-reversed within the prescribed turnaround time can also attract compensation obligations of ₹100 per day of delay in certain cases.

Bank account verification confirms that an account exists, is active, and can receive credits before any salary is released. In India the two dominant methods are:
Penny-drop (or penny-test) verification
A small amount (usually ₹1) is sent via IMPS/NEFT. The receiving bank returns the registered account-holder name and confirmation that the account accepted the credit. This provides ground-truth evidence that the account is live.
Penniless / name-match or API-based verification
The account number and IFSC are checked against bank records without moving money. Many providers return a name-match score so the system can flag partial matches (for example, missing middle name or spelling variants).

Clear recommendation: Run verification at two points—once during employee onboarding or bank-detail change, and again as a final pre-payroll check for any records that have not been verified recently. Treat verification as a mandatory gate, not an optional nice-to-have.
Banks primarily route credits by account number. However, many receiving banks and internal controls still apply name checks, especially on higher-value or first-time credits. Even when the bank credits the funds, a clear name mismatch creates reconciliation problems, employee disputes, and potential recovery difficulties if the money lands in the wrong live account.

Decision Table: Verification & Name-Matching Approaches
| Approach | Cost per check (approx.) | Speed | Strengths | Limitations | Best For Whom |
| Penny-drop | ₹1–₹5 + fees | Seconds–minutes | Confirms account is live and returns exact bank name | Small credit appears in employee statement; slight cost | High-volume or high-risk first-time payouts |
| Penniless / API name match | Lower (API fee) | Near real-time | No money movement; scalable | Relies on data quality of the provider | Routine bulk verification and onboarding |
| Manual cheque / statement review | Staff time | Hours–days | Visual confirmation | Slow, error-prone, not scalable | Very small teams or exception handling |
| Hybrid (API + human review of low scores) | Medium | Minutes | Balance of speed and accuracy | Requires clear escalation rules | Most growing SMEs and mid-size firms |
Recommendation: Adopt a hybrid model. Automate verification for every new or changed bank record, surface low name-match scores for quick human review, and only then allow the record into the live payroll run.

What is payroll integration with an ERP system?
Payroll integration with an ERP system is the automated connection that allows payroll data—employee master records, earnings, deductions, statutory contributions, and journal entries—to flow between the payroll application and the enterprise resource planning platform. Instead of exporting spreadsheets and re-keying figures, approved payroll results post directly into the general ledger, cost centres, and related financial modules. In 2026 this integration typically covers employee and organisational data synchronisation, automated salary journal creation, and reconciliation support. It reduces manual effort, improves accuracy, and gives finance teams near real-time visibility into payroll costs. Properly designed integration also supports multi-entity and multi-cost-centre environments common in growing Indian companies. Security, audit trails, and clear ownership of master data remain essential for reliable operation.
How does payroll integrate with an ERP?
Integration usually occurs through APIs, pre-built connectors, middleware, or scheduled file exchanges. Employee and organisational data can flow from the ERP (or HRMS) into payroll, while calculated net pay, statutory amounts, and accounting entries flow back from payroll into the ERP’s general ledger and cost modules. Mapping of cost centres, departments, and chart-of-accounts codes is configured once and then maintained. Real-time or near-real-time API links are increasingly preferred over batch files because they reduce latency and error windows. Successful implementations define clear data ownership, validation rules, and exception handling so that mismatches surface quickly rather than accumulating. Testing of edge cases (new joiners, exits, mid-cycle changes) is critical before go-live.
Can payroll software integrate with SAP?
Yes. Most modern payroll platforms offer SAP payroll integration through certified connectors, APIs, or middleware that support employee data synchronisation, payroll results posting, and cost-centre allocation. Integration scope varies by SAP module (SuccessFactors, S/4HANA Finance, etc.) and by the payroll vendor’s connector maturity. Companies typically map wage types, symbolic accounts, and organisational structures so that salary journals post correctly. Implementation effort depends on the degree of customisation already present in the SAP landscape. Proper testing of statutory and accounting postings is essential, especially for Indian PF, ESI, TDS, and professional tax requirements.
Can payroll software integrate with Oracle ERP?
Yes. Payroll systems commonly integrate with Oracle ERP Cloud or E-Business Suite via APIs, Oracle Integration Cloud, or vendor-supplied connectors. Typical flows include employee and assignment data inbound to payroll and payroll journals, costing, and payment information outbound to Oracle General Ledger and related modules. Cost-centre and project accounting mappings are configured to keep financial reporting accurate. As with other ERPs, success depends on clean master data, well-defined interfaces, and thorough testing of calculation-to-posting scenarios. Many organisations run the integration on a scheduled or event-driven basis aligned with the payroll calendar.
Can payroll software integrate with TallyPrime?
Yes. Integration with TallyPrime is widely available, especially among Indian payroll and HRMS solutions. Common methods include API links, direct connectors, or structured export/import of journal entries and employee cost data. Payroll software can push salary journals, statutory payment entries, and cost-centre allocations into Tally so that books remain up to date without manual voucher entry. Employee master synchronisation is also possible in many setups. Because Tally is frequently used by SMEs, vendors often provide simplified configuration and clear mapping of ledgers. Regular reconciliation between the payroll register and Tally remains good practice.
Can payroll software integrate with Microsoft Dynamics?
Yes. Payroll platforms integrate with Microsoft Dynamics 365 Finance & Operations or Business Central through APIs, dual-write patterns, or middleware. Typical data flows cover worker/employee records, departmental and cost-centre structures, and the posting of payroll journals into the general ledger. Organisations can also synchronise dimensions for accurate management reporting. Implementation complexity depends on the Dynamics version and the extent of customisations. Testing should cover multi-company and multi-currency scenarios where relevant. Many mid-market and enterprise customers run these integrations successfully in production.
What payroll data can be transferred to an ERP system?
Commonly transferred data includes employee identifiers, organisational assignment (department, cost centre, location), earnings and deduction amounts, employer and employee statutory contributions (PF, ESI, PT, TDS), net pay, payment method details, and the corresponding accounting journal entries. Some integrations also move headcount or full-time-equivalent statistics for workforce reporting. The exact payload is defined during design so that only required fields are shared and sensitive data is protected. Clear data dictionaries and validation rules prevent incomplete or inconsistent records from reaching the ERP.
Can payroll integration automate salary journal entries?
Yes. One of the highest-value outcomes of payroll–ERP integration is the automatic creation and posting of salary journals. Once payroll is approved, the system generates the debits and credits for salaries, deductions, employer contributions, and net pay clearing accounts according to pre-configured mapping rules. This eliminates manual journal entry, reduces posting errors, and accelerates month-end close. Audit trails link each journal back to the originating payroll run for easy traceability.
Can payroll integration sync employee and cost-centre data?
Yes. Bi-directional or one-way synchronisation of employee master data and cost-centre (or department) structures is a standard capability. Changes made in the HR or ERP system—new joiners, transfers, cost-centre reassignments—can flow into payroll so that calculations and postings use current information. Conversely, certain payroll-derived attributes may be written back. Proper conflict-resolution rules and effective-dating are required to keep both systems consistent.
What is the difference between payroll integration and ERP integration?
Payroll integration specifically connects the payroll engine with other systems (ERP, HRMS, attendance, banking). ERP integration is the broader set of interfaces that link the ERP to any satellite system, of which payroll is only one. In practice the terms often overlap when the discussion focuses on getting payroll results into the financial ledgers, but payroll integration can also include non-ERP targets such as banking files or benefits platforms.
What methods are used for payroll ERP integration?
Common methods include REST or SOAP APIs, pre-built vendor connectors, middleware or iPaaS platforms, secure file-based exchanges (SFTP with defined formats), and database-level links in tightly coupled environments. API-based and connector approaches dominate new implementations in 2026 because they support near-real-time updates and better error handling. The choice depends on the ERP and payroll products in use, volume, latency requirements, and internal IT capability.
Is payroll ERP integration possible through an API?
Yes. API-based integration is the preferred modern method. Payroll and ERP systems expose endpoints for employee data, payroll results, and journal posting. Secure authentication, rate limiting, and payload validation are standard. APIs enable both scheduled batch calls and event-driven updates, giving organisations flexibility in how tightly the two systems stay in sync.
Can payroll integration work with a custom ERP?
Yes. Custom or heavily modified ERPs can still integrate with payroll through APIs, message queues, or well-defined file interfaces. The payroll vendor or an integration partner maps the required fields and builds the necessary transformation and error-handling logic. Documentation of the custom data model and thorough testing are especially important in these environments.
How does payroll integration reduce reconciliation errors?
By eliminating manual re-keying and spreadsheet transfers, integration removes a major source of transcription mistakes. Automated mapping of cost centres and accounts ensures that the same figures appear in both the payroll register and the general ledger. Exception reports surface mismatches quickly, and audit trails make investigation straightforward. The result is faster, more accurate period-end reconciliation.
How long does ERP payroll integration take?
Timelines vary with scope and complexity. A straightforward connector-based integration for a single entity with standard mappings can often be completed in a few weeks. Multi-entity, highly customised, or heavily regulated environments may require two to four months or longer when data cleansing, extensive testing, and change management are included. Clear requirements and dedicated resources shorten the schedule.
